Honor 9X Series Officially Gets the New EMUI 10 Beta

After the period of registration for the new EMUI 10 beta on the Honor 9X series, the company finally launched the new EMUI internal beta on December 16, 2019, in China.

The registration for the beta was open from December 6 to December 15, 2019, and was followed by the official announcement regarding the launch of the EMUI 10 beta. The new internal beta is available on Honor 9X and 9X Pro series from December 16 onwards.

This update will reportedly bring a series of functional upgrades to the 9X series smartphones. The changes will include user interface design, the magazine-style UI layout, the Morandi UI color system, and the new Dark Mode. Along with these, the beta version will also offer GPU Turbo, Link Turbo, Connected Voice, and the Ark compiler to the Honor 9X series.

Although several Huawei phones run on Android 10 nowadays, Huawei has chosen to infuse their self developed UI in their latest smartphones.  The company has been working on its take on Android for a long time and developed EMUI or Emotion UI to power up their devices. The new Honor 9X series smartphones, which were launched previously in July this year, will now get the company’s self-developed EMUI 10 beta internal update starting December 16, 2019.

Honor 9X series comes with a 6.59-inch full-screen, equipped with a front lifting camera and a screen ratio of 92%. It also adopts the integrated design of fingerprint keys and power keys.  It comes in two variants – 9X and 9X Pro and both of them have a 7nm process Kirin 810 chip along with 4000mAh battery backup.

In terms of cameras, the Honor 9X has 48MP dual rear cameras; Honor 9X PRO has three rear cameras, including 48MP main camera, 8MP wide-angle lens and 2MP pixel depth of field lens. The smartphones also come with AIS Super Night View 2.0, Gaming+, GPU Turbo 3.0, The NINE liquid cooling, UFS 2.1 storage (available only for 256GB variant).

The Honor 9X series phones were previously powered by EMUI 9.1 based on Android 9 Pie. However, they will now get the EMUI 10 internal update starting December 16, 2019. We have high expectations of this update looking back at Huawei’s previous achievements.
